Gérard Filippi, a passionate entomologist and naturalist expert, is a man with many projects. In 2011, he founded Ecotonia, a naturalist and environmental engineering firm that places biodiversity at the heart of urban development strategies to reduce their ecological footprint. He and his team enriched by Eliot, a fauna-flora research dog, notably carry out entomological expertise missions within the framework of inventories and diagnoses, research of heritage species, populations monitoring, and impact studies.
